Offering location a mere 6 minutes' walk from Blackmore Gardens, Berwick House Hotel Sidmouth offers 6 rooms. Guests who stay at this guest house can park their car on site.
Location
The accommodation lies 10 minutes by car from Peak Hill Llamas and a stroll from Norman Lockyer Observatory. Jacobs Ladder is also located just 1.4 km from the 4-star hotel. This property offers quick access to The Byes Riverside Park, situated only 6 minutes' walk away.
Guests will find The Triangle bus stop next to Berwick House Hotel, nearly 5 minutes' walk away.
Rooms
The rooms include coffee/tea making machines, along with a flat-screen TV with satellite channels for your convenience. Guests can also make use of a separate toilet and a shower, as well as comforts such as a hair dryer and shower caps.
Eat & Drink
Serving British dishes, The Cornish Bakery lies on the doorstep of this Sidmouth hotel.
